The opportunity
Are you passionate about engineering and problemsolving
Do you have as a goal to become a technical expert This is an opportunity to be an important part of making our technical knowledge accessible for the organization hence you will have close collaboration with our technology department.
Were seeking an Electrical Engineer to join our Technical Application team. In this role youll provide technical guidance for our sales projects and design teams. You will join the design department at HV Breakers. We currently have 350 employees and are growing to meet market demands. One key area is our ecofriendly product EconiQ. We are a fastpaced company that encourages you to take the initiative and be innovative.
At Breakers our people and the teams are the key to our success! Were looking for a team player that can contribute with both technical expertise and great collaboration skills. If youre ready to work together share ideas and achieve common goals we want to hear from you! Sara Lingegrd Project Engineering Manager at HV Breakers
How youll make an impact
You will collaborate with other departments to find the most suitable product for the application and propose product improvements to make the product even better for the customer.
Writing detailed technical reports for customer orders reviewing technical data and analyzing reports and drawings.
The technical discussions will take you to customers around the world to find out the best solutions for their applications.
Participation in international technical committees can be a part of the job if you want to share your valuable experiences with customers and competitors for a better world.
You will collaborate with our global technical community to build and increase our technical knowledge and expertise; you do this by leading courses and training externally and internally.
Your background
You have a degree in electrical engineering or related field and/or relevant work experience.
You have a strong technical interest.
You are a team player with good communication skills.
You anticipate needs and take responsibility for problemsolving.
You maintain good structure and can handle prioritization between tasks.
Proficient knowledge in English and Swedish is required since you need to communicate with employees in different departments and other countries.
